Commercial Slab Construction in Toledo, OH
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of solid, durable concrete foundations for a variety of business and industrial projects. These services typically cover the pouring and setting of concrete slabs for warehouses, retail spaces, manufacturing facilities, parking lots, and other large-scale commercial structures. Property owners often seek detailed information about the process, including site preparation, material quality, and how the slabs are designed to support heavy equipment, foot traffic, or vehicle loads, ensuring the foundation will be stable and long-lasting.
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including size, load requirements, and any necessary permits or site conditions. It’s important to consider factors such as drainage, soil stability, and future expansion plans, which can influence the design and installation process. Clear communication about project goals and expectations helps ensure the finished slab meets the needs of the property and provides a reliable base for ongoing operations.

Commercial Slab Construction Questions
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and other large-scale property structures in Toledo, OH.
How thick should a commercial concrete slab be? The thickness varies based on the int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 8 inches for most commercial applications.
What preparation is needed before pouring a commercial slab? The area should be properly graded, compacted, and reinforced with mesh or rebar to ensure stability and durability.
Are there specific considerations for outdoor commercial slabs? Outdoor slabs should include proper drainage, control joints, and weather-resistant materials to withstand local conditions.
